A kind of technical grade WIFI signal booster
Technical field
The utility model is a kind of technical grade WIFI signal booster, belongs to wireless communication technology field.
Background technology
Some civilian WIFI equipments, general power ratio is lower, and with using, the user of WIFI is more and more, WIFI's Application range is increasing, people for WIFI signal strength and stability requirement it is higher and higher, existing WIFI equipment by Weaker in ability through walls, coverage area is smaller, is not suitable for industrializing, it is impossible to meet information age today high speed development It needs.
Prior art discloses application No. is:201620397350.0 a kind of technical grade WIFI signal booster, including Antenna, uplink and downlink are covered, the uplink passes through the first RF switch and the second radio frequency with downlink Switch connection, covering antenna are connect with the second RF switch, and first RF switch is also associated with detection module, uplink Including sequentially connected low-noise amplifier, bandpass filter and gain module, downlink includes sequentially connected ALC electricity Road, integrated amplifier and postposition power amplifier, but the prior art exists in terms of being received to WIFI signal Defect leads to the jitter received during hypertelorism, has limitation on using.

The one kind of control switch 7 when being the process control for electrical control and Thermal Meter described in this patent is special to be opened It closes, specifically there is positioning action, runback operation, positioning-runback operation, lock operation, positioning-lock operation, runback-to position-close Functions, the connecting plates 13 such as lock operation are two or multiple structural members that phases were separated, are connected as the structure of an entirety Part, its layout architecture very more rectangular slab, polygon plate, sketch plate etc., and type generally has angle brace connecting plate, tie-rod connection Plate, the horizontally-supported connecting plate of water, column braces connecting plate are several.
First the plug 11 at 5 back of booster main body is inserted into the socket in factory when being used, and presses control Switch 7 makes booster main body 5 bring into operation, and signal receiving board 102 receives the WIFI signal of distant place, and by reception signal processing Device 103 handles signal, and useless signal is filtered out, and WIFI signal then is transferred to enhancing by sensing line 105 Device main body 5 is finally sent out the signal after increase by signal projector 2.
